Core Viewpoint - Shanghai Bank has been downgraded from A to B in the recent information disclosure evaluation, becoming the only bank to experience such a downgrade, raising concerns about its compliance and transparency in operations [3][6][19]. Group 1: Information Disclosure Evaluation - The Shanghai Stock Exchange's evaluation results for 2024-2025 show that 22 out of 42 A-share listed banks received an A rating, with 5 banks improving their ratings, indicating strong industry performance in information disclosure [2][6]. - Shanghai Bank's downgrade is particularly notable as it directly affects its capital operation efficiency, losing privileges such as "exemption from post-review for temporary reports" and "priority support for refinancing" [6][19]. - The evaluation criteria focus on "normativity, effectiveness, and punishment situations," which are essential indicators of a company's compliance level [5][11]. Group 2: Regulatory Actions and Compliance Issues - The downgrade is linked to two fines imposed by the National Financial Supervision Administration for "overseas investment violations," totaling 800,000 yuan, which were issued prior to the downgrade [3][6][8]. - Shanghai Bank has faced scrutiny due to its involvement in the "E Fund whistleblower incident," where it failed to disclose specific details about its overseas investments and the nature of the violations related to the fines [3][12][17]. - The bank's management team has been criticized for not adequately addressing the compliance issues, leading to a disconnect between the execution and decision-making levels regarding information disclosure [10][11][18]. Group 3: Response and Future Outlook - In response to the downgrade, Shanghai Bank has proactively released nine new regulations aimed at improving information disclosure practices, demonstrating a commitment to rectifying the situation [3][18]. - The bank's management is encouraged to focus on enhancing compliance processes and ensuring that the new regulations are effectively implemented [18][20]. - Despite the downgrade, the bank's core fundamentals remain stable, with solid asset quality and resilient profitability, suggesting that this incident could serve as a catalyst for future improvements [20][22].
